"We have been with child, we have been in pain; we have, as it were, brought forth wind; We have not accomplished any deliverance in the earth, nor have the inhabitants of the world fallen."
~Isaiah 26:18

Children of the night we are
The darkness shields our eyes.
We wear a veil around our hearts—
There is no pain; no price,
No cost for the blood we shed.
We can feel no sorrow.
Etched in shades of gray,
We are shadows.

The life we live—no life at all—
It’s hard reality.
We are echoes of our past,
Living only for a dream
That will die
Because we cannot breathe.

Retching in our loneliness,
We cannot call for help.
We have made our prison.
Void of feeling,
Short on time,
We are children of the night.
Too proud to become fools,
We gained the world, we did
And now we have no light.

Old before our time,
We wait for death’s cold freedom…

At heaven’s door.
